Fitness First is helping members disconnect.
What’s happening: The UK-based gym operator partnered with kip, creator of a phone app- and notification-blocking NFC tag, to enable distraction-free, community-minded sessions.
Sets and setting. Available across all 26 UK clubs, members can opt into a personalized gym mode that permits music and workout apps while blocking social media, texts, and email.
Analog mode. As consumers crave offline connection, phone-free events and social wellness experiences are surging.
While gyms like Amped and EoS set up dedicated spaces for fitfluencers, the science supports screen-free training — with scrolling blunting performance and strength gains.
Positioned as essential gym infrastructure, industry vet and kip founder Shaun Traynor believes the “right environment for focus and intention is as important as having the right equipment.”
Looking ahead: For even the most disciplined, quitting the post-set scroll cold turkey is a mental battle. Turning down the noise, Fitness First and kip are helping members lock in performance and opt for IRL connection.
